Question
An analyst receives threat intelligence regarding potential attacks from an actor with seemingly unlimited time and resources. Which of the following best describes the threat actor attributed to the malicious activity?
Options
- AInsider threat
- BRansomware group
- CNation-state
- DOrganized crime
Explanation
Threat actors with seemingly unlimited time and resources are typically characteristic of nation-state actors due to their extensive government backing and strategic objectives.
Common mistakes.
- A. Insider threats originate from within an organization and do not typically possess the 'unlimited' time and resources associated with external state-sponsored groups.
- B. Ransomware groups are primarily financially motivated and, while often well-resourced, their operations typically focus on quick financial gain rather than long-term, 'unlimited' resource-intensive campaigns.
- D. Organized crime groups are also primarily financially motivated; while they can be sophisticated, their resources are generally not described as 'unlimited' when compared to nation-state capabilities.
Concept tested. Threat actor types and characteristics
